At Wed, 23 Feb 2000, anonymous@obgyn.net wrote: > >my hsuband and i have decided to have a baby and i have arthritis in my >knees. my husband is concerned about how pregnancy will affect my >arthritis. does anyone know? or is it one of those things that varies >with each woman. i am 35 years old. > >thank you, >vicki If this is osteoarthritis, it is unlikely to affect it, though the additional weight may cause some additional pain. Rheumatoid arthritis may actually improve a bit for the duration of the pregnancy, though that is not a guarantee.
